Incident Narrative
An employee was observing the hide puller from an elevated catwalk to troubleshoot an issue. He was struck in the head by the hide puller and sustained a fractured skull.
Incident Summary
On May 28, 2025, a worker at Gibbon Packing, LLC. in GIBBON, NEBRASKA suffered fractures to the skull. The incident was classified as struck by running powered equipment during maintenance, cleaning, testing, with butchering machinery identified as the source of injury. The worker was hospitalized.
